0
|
1 #include "Func.h"
|
|
2 #include "SchedTask.h"
|
|
3
|
6
|
4 SchedExternTask(TitleMove);
|
|
5 SchedExternTask(TitleColl);
|
|
6 SchedExternTask(Move00);
|
|
7 SchedExternTask(Move01);
|
|
8 SchedExternTask(Move02);
|
|
9 SchedExternTask(Move03);
|
|
10 SchedExternTask(Move04);
|
|
11 SchedExternTask(Move05);
|
|
12 SchedExternTask(Move06);
|
|
13 SchedExternTask(Move07);
|
|
14 SchedExternTask(Move08);
|
17
|
15 SchedExternTask(Move09);
|
|
16 SchedExternTask(Move10);
|
|
17 SchedExternTask(Move11);
|
|
18 SchedExternTask(Move12);
|
|
19 SchedExternTask(Move13);
|
6
|
20
|
17
|
21 SchedExternTask(Move20);
|
|
22 SchedExternTask(Move21);
|
|
23 SchedExternTask(Move22);
|
|
24 SchedExternTask(Move23);
|
|
25 SchedExternTask(Move24);
|
|
26 SchedExternTask(Move25);
|
|
27 SchedExternTask(Move06);
|
|
28 SchedExternTask(Move27);
|
|
29 SchedExternTask(Move28);
|
|
30 SchedExternTask(Move29);
|
|
31 SchedExternTask(Move30);
|
|
32 SchedExternTask(Move31);
|
|
33 SchedExternTask(Move32);
|
|
34 SchedExternTask(Move33);
|
|
35 SchedExternTask(Move34);
|
|
36 SchedExternTask(Move35);
|
|
37
|
|
38 SchedExternTask(Move40);
|
|
39 SchedExternTask(Move41);
|
|
40
|
|
41 SchedExternTask(Move400);
|
|
42 SchedExternTask(Move401);
|
|
43 SchedExternTask(Move402);
|
|
44
|
|
45 SchedExternTask(Move410);
|
|
46 SchedExternTask(Move411);
|
|
47
|
|
48 SchedExternTask(Move500);
|
|
49 SchedExternTask(Move501);
|
|
50
|
|
51 SchedExternTask(Move600);
|
|
52 SchedExternTask(Move601);
|
|
53 SchedExternTask(Move602);
|
|
54
|
|
55 SchedExternTask(Asteroid);
|
0
|
56
|
|
57 /**
|
|
58 * この関数は SpeScheduler から呼ばれるので
|
|
59 * 必ずこの関数名でお願いします。
|
|
60 */
|
|
61 void
|
|
62 task_init(Scheduler *s)
|
|
63 {
|
17
|
64
|
6
|
65 SchedRegisterTask(TITLE_MOVE, TitleMove);
|
|
66 SchedRegisterTask(TITLE_COLL, TitleColl);
|
|
67 SchedRegisterTask(MOVE_00, Move00);
|
|
68 SchedRegisterTask(MOVE_01, Move01);
|
|
69 SchedRegisterTask(MOVE_02, Move02);
|
|
70 SchedRegisterTask(MOVE_03, Move03);
|
|
71 SchedRegisterTask(MOVE_04, Move04);
|
|
72 SchedRegisterTask(MOVE_05, Move05);
|
|
73 SchedRegisterTask(MOVE_06, Move06);
|
|
74 SchedRegisterTask(MOVE_07, Move07);
|
|
75 SchedRegisterTask(MOVE_08, Move08);
|
17
|
76 SchedRegisterTask(MOVE_09, Move09);
|
|
77 SchedRegisterTask(MOVE_10, Move10);
|
|
78 SchedRegisterTask(MOVE_11, Move11);
|
|
79 SchedRegisterTask(MOVE_12, Move12);
|
|
80 SchedRegisterTask(MOVE_13, Move13);
|
|
81
|
|
82 SchedRegisterTask(MOVE_20, Move20);
|
|
83 SchedRegisterTask(MOVE_21, Move21);
|
|
84 SchedRegisterTask(MOVE_22, Move22);
|
|
85 SchedRegisterTask(MOVE_23, Move23);
|
|
86 SchedRegisterTask(MOVE_24, Move24);
|
|
87 SchedRegisterTask(MOVE_25, Move25);
|
|
88 SchedRegisterTask(MOVE_06, Move06);
|
|
89 SchedRegisterTask(MOVE_27, Move27);
|
|
90 SchedRegisterTask(MOVE_28, Move28);
|
|
91 SchedRegisterTask(MOVE_29, Move29);
|
|
92 SchedRegisterTask(MOVE_30, Move30);
|
|
93 SchedRegisterTask(MOVE_31, Move31);
|
|
94 SchedRegisterTask(MOVE_32, Move32);
|
|
95 SchedRegisterTask(MOVE_33, Move33);
|
|
96 SchedRegisterTask(MOVE_34, Move34);
|
|
97 SchedRegisterTask(MOVE_35, Move35);
|
|
98
|
|
99 SchedRegisterTask(MOVE_40, Move40);
|
|
100 SchedRegisterTask(MOVE_41, Move41);
|
|
101
|
|
102 SchedRegisterTask(MOVE_400, Move400);
|
|
103 SchedRegisterTask(MOVE_401, Move401);
|
|
104 SchedRegisterTask(MOVE_402, Move402);
|
|
105
|
|
106 SchedRegisterTask(MOVE_410, Move410);
|
|
107 SchedRegisterTask(MOVE_411, Move411);
|
|
108
|
|
109 SchedRegisterTask(MOVE_500, Move500);
|
|
110 SchedRegisterTask(MOVE_501, Move501);
|
|
111
|
|
112 SchedRegisterTask(MOVE_600, Move600);
|
|
113 SchedRegisterTask(MOVE_601, Move601);
|
|
114 SchedRegisterTask(MOVE_602, Move602);
|
|
115
|
|
116 SchedRegisterTask(ASTEROID, Asteroid);
|
|
117
|
0
|
118 }
|